As the launch of Call of Duty: Vanguard, new indiscretions evoke the near future of the license. Indeed, several information have just reached us about the next opus.

The following elements come from the very serious Video Games Chronicle (VGC) site. But while waiting to be able to confirm the veracity of this information, it is essential to bring a pair of tweezers. Let's start with Call of Duty: Warzone, which should have a content-rich 2022. A new map based on the arenas of Modern Warfare 2 (2009) and a third mode never seen before in the saga would be on the program.



Modern warfare will resume

In 2022, Infinity Ward will be at the helm of a new Call of Duty which should be a sequel to Modern Warfare released in 2019. Among the features of this episode, the sounds of corridors evoke the jamming of weapons, a system of morality, a lot of blood or even a reworked artificial intelligence.

VGC reports that these details are mostly correct, but that changes have already been made following initial internal testing by Activision. It is also notified that the moral choices or the more gory aspect of the game would only be valid for certain very specific missions. What is certain is that this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2 will be an extremely ambitious opus!
